The Lodge was built between 1856 and 1865 when Peter Ormerod, a wealthy banker based in Bolton, commissioned architect E G Paley to design the Wyresdale Park Estate. The Lodge was the gate house to this picturesque estate and was built in the same stone and fashion as Wyresdale Hall itself. The stone arch which was once the gate still exists and is attached to The Lodge. The original avenue leading to Wyresdale Hall is now a Cul-De-Sac with the current entrance being north east of the village.
